WebThere is a very simple rule to determine whether a phrasal verb can be split or not: if a phrasal verb has a direct object, it can be split by its direct object. If it has no direct object, it can’t be split at all! WebMay 18, 2024 · A split infinitive is a full infinitive that contains an adverb or adverbial phrase between to and the base verb, such as to hungrily eat. Split infinitives are a debated topic among grammatists, with some saying they should be avoided and others saying there’s nothing wrong with them. WebMar 17, 2024 · When to split an infinitive: Usage notes Adverbs like never, not, always, truly, and soon often split the infinitive. These adverbs generally appear right before the verbs they modify, both for clarity and emphasis. Examples Nesbit drank an elixir to never get old. I promise to always love you. WebThe verb "split" is an irregular verb. (This means that "split" does not form its simple past tense or its past participle by adding "-ed" or "-d" to the base form.)
